Output 955780666b85fe16c5beb385adf90a9d1642446cfd841bc485102df4a7af70b2:0

value
32692144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53f980e2779ff11b9e535f79b7f136735d1771e6 OP_EQUAL
address
39M2uGbVnnxLq6zqyvbGyUDxiDa5iv4iSC
transaction
955780666b85fe16c5beb385adf90a9d1642446cfd841bc485102df4a7af70b2
spent
true